Easter Egg Hunt Saturday in Braidwood

KEEP IT A SECRET! The Easter Bunny will be hiding hundreds of eggs for boys and girls to find during the annual Easter Egg hunt at Old Smokey Park on Saturday.

The Braidwood Park District’s Annual Children’s Easter egg hunt in the Old Smokey City Park will take place on Saturday, March 28 starting promptly at 1 p.m. with the youngest age group. Age groups are as follows:
• 1-3 years (Tee-Ball Field) Parents/Guardians may walk with their children as the children pick up eggs.
• 4-6 years (north boys baseball field) If necessary, one parent or guardian may walk with the child as the children pick up the eggs.
• 7-10 years (south girls softball field) Parents/guardians will NOT be allowed in the grass area where the eggs are spread out. Treat bags will be given out to all children, while supplies last.
Mr. and Mrs. Easter Bunny will be making a special appearance to meet with children before and after the hunt. Check-in will begin at noon under the pavilion between the baseball fields. The first 400 children to check in will also receive a free Easter basket complements of the Braidwood Knights of Columbus Council 1574 and the Braidwood Lions Club.
Please park in the south parking lot off of First Street near the baseball fields. More information along with additional rules for parents/guardians can be found on the Braidwood Lions Club’s Facebook page. Rain Date: Sunday, March 29 at the same times.
